FAQs About Elora

The name Elora means "God is my light" in English, "sun ray" in Italian.
Elora has Hebrew and Italian origins. Derived from the Hebrew name Eliora, which means 'my God is light'
Elora is pronounced eh-LOR-ah (eh-LOR-uh). It has 3 syllables.
